Shalla-Bal
Born from the imagination of Stan Lee and Gene Colan in the landmark Silver Surfer #1 (1968), Shalla-Bal is a Silver Age Marvel creation whose story has resonated across an remarkable 58 years of comics history. She debuted at the very height of Marvel's cosmic ambitions, woven into a universe populated by titans like Galactus and the Fantastic Four's own Ben Grimm and Reed Richards — rarefied company by any measure.
